  • Abstract
    This paper describes the design of a control system for collison avoidance using a model vehicle. The purpose of this system (collison avoidance system) is to maintain continuously constant distance between a forward running vehicle and a following automatic guided vehicle (AGV). For this system, we verified PID and fuzzy controller and the simulation showed that the fuzzy controller´s response is excellent compared to that of a PID controller. Furthermore, we experimented on a collison avoidance vehicle maintaining continuously constant following distance, using an ultrasonic sensor
